What to Expect
Working conditions in Eindhoven's assembly line jobs can vary, but most positions require you to work in a factory setting. Typical hours are full-time, often ranging from 36 to 40 hours per week, with potential overtime. The work is physically demanding, involving standing for long periods and repetitive tasks. Safety gear is usually provided, and adherence to safety protocols is crucial.

Salary & Benefits
As of 2026, the minimum wage for assembly line workers in the Netherlands is €14.71/hour for those aged 21 and over. Depending on experience and the specific employer, salaries can range from €14.71 to €18.00 per hour. Benefits may include health insurance, vacation days, and potential bonuses. It's essential to understand your rights under the CAO (Collective Labor Agreement) that applies to your sector.
